Can you better describe what precisely you're trying to do and it's intended audience?

Morrowind (and now Oblivion) have a complete and comprehensive construction set where you can create your own storylines and content.

Dungeon Siege also has a complete Siege Editor (unsure if they did the same with #2). This can be used to also create completely custom areas and content for single or multiplayer.

The original Vampire the Masquerade also had a fully customizable content editor which also allowed one player to be a "dungeon master" to work their content in real-time as their friends tried to get through it.

If you're more of a coder-style person, Quake2 source is open source and can be modified with a huge userbase doing this. This is similar to how companies wrote Half-life2, Hexen, Heretic II, FAKK2, etc.etc.- by using an available 3d engine and bolting on their own content onto it.
